PepsiCo Beverages Full Time Delivery Driver
Location: Owen Sound ON
In this role you will help us get our famous brands to the people who love them all across Canada. You’re ambitious and hard-working and see every challenge as an opportunity. You pride yourself on being motivated, strong and a team player, and you have strong organizational and communication skills. You want a job that will maximize your earning potential as well as open doors for the future and prefer to be out in the world rolling up your sleeves than behind a desk all day.
Your experience may include customer service. This is a great role for people who worked successfully with a high degree of independence and have experience dealing with people.
To learn more about the work you’ll be doing as a Delivery Driver, please review our realistic job preview here https://vimeo.com/674990551/f1a5cc3467
It will be referenced throughout the interview process.
Compensation:
$35.35 per hour
Shifts:
4 days a week.
What you can expect from us:
- A working environment that puts health and safety first
- Great people and culture – proudly bring your whole self to work!
- Future growth opportunities. We are one of Canada’s top 10 employers of youth. Ask us more in your interview!
- Establishing and maintaining positive working relationships with the primary contacts at each account, acting as a PepsiCo ambassador.
- Providing accurate, timely product deliveries and unloading product as directed by the customer
- Processing invoices and handling daily settlement of accounts
- Stocking and rotating product in various environments, merchandising to standard at all accounts
- Building displays and setting up promotional materials such as pricing signs and banners
- Accurately completing all necessary paperwork
- Performing all assigned duties in a safe and responsible manner, while in compliance with all laws and transportation regulations
- You can lift/carry large loads up to 50 lbs repetitively throughout an 8-10 hour day
- You can maneuver large loads by hand and with use of various aides, requiring a wide range of physical agility, flexibility, and strength
- You will be exposed to a variety of weather and temperature ranges, and you will safely operate the equipment during poor road and driving conditions
- You have excellent people skills and know how to work with customers
- You have a High School Diploma, Professional Studies Diploma or Equivalence
- You must have a valid Class 1 driver’s license in good standing with a safe driving record
- You must have the ability to operate manual transmission
- You’re physically fit
- You are self-motivated and can work under minimal supervision
- Flexibility to work extended hours and overtime
